
尼日利亚奥约州被绑架师生获救,56天劫持终告结束
尼日利亚安全部队在持续一个多月的行动后,于7月10日解救出5月15日在西南部奥约州奥里雷地区遭绑架的数十名学生和教师,八名绑匪被捕,部分被击毙。
尼日利亚总统府及军方7月10日晚间确认,今年5月15日在奥约州奥里雷地方政府区三所学校被武装分子劫持的师生已全部获救。总统发言人巴约·奥纳努加在社交媒体上宣布,安全机构在联合行动中解救了所有被绑架者,并逮捕八名绑匪,另有多名绑匪被“消灭”。军方随后发布的声明称,此次行动由陆军第2师师长指挥,协同国家安全顾问办公室、国防总部、警方、国家情报局及地方治安力量,历时逾一个月,重点摧毁了绑匪在旧奥约国家公园内的网络和藏匿点。
关于被绑架者的具体人数,不同消息源存在差异。当地媒体最初报道称,武装分子袭击了社区文法学校、浸信会托儿所与小学及L.A.小学,共绑架39名学生和7名教师,总计46人。军方声明则提及“44名学生和教师”获救。一名数学教师在囚禁期间被杀害,其家人表示“喜悦不完整”。获救师生目前在一处未公开的医院接受医疗观察,随后将移交奥约州政府与家人团聚。军方透露,行动中“安全部队方面出现了一些伤亡”,但未公布具体数字。
尼日利亚总统提努布对行动表示“深感欣慰”,强调未支付赎金、未做出任何让步,并誓言为遇害教师及其家属伸张正义。奥约州州长马金德将此次解救称为“巨大的解脱”,并感谢安全机构及总统的推动。反对党人民民主党、联合人民运动以及非洲行动大会党总统候选人索沃雷等均对获救表示欢迎,同时呼吁政府加强学校安全,防止类似事件重演。西南部富拉尼酋长委员会也发表声明,赞扬安全部队的专业精神,并呼吁摒弃族群刻板印象。
此次绑架事件是尼日利亚西南部相对安全地区罕见的大规模校园劫持。当局认定袭击者为“博科圣地”或“安萨鲁”组织成员,绑匪曾要求释放一名在押头目作为交换,但遭政府公开拒绝。目前,八名被捕嫌疑人正由国家安全局羁押,进一步调查仍在进行。获救师生在视频中向总统和安全人员表达了感谢,但他们的身心康复及案件后续司法程序,仍将是外界持续关注的焦点。
